Welcome aboard! One of your first tasks on the Lanternfish team is wiring up the nightly pull from Corvid Logistics' partner SFTP drop. Their server only accepts key-based auth, and the sync job reads everything from the `.env` in the ingest repo. Most of it's already filled in — host, port, remote path. The only thing missing is the passphrase for the drop account, which goes on the next line below this sentence.

vault entry, yagep-yagef: COURIER_KEY13=8965fb29ff62d

Handover note — from Dara to Wensel, for the sales leads

Quick rundown on the big-deal discount policy before I move to the Ralstone project. Anything above the Tier 3 threshold needs my — now Wensel's — sign-off, and we hold the line at 18% unless Finance blesses an exception. The Quarrow account is the only live exception right now. Keep margin notes in the deal file, always. The thinking behind all this is summarised just below.

management briefing: Headcount on the Belix team goes from 60 to 93 by the end of November. Gross margin on Belix came in at 23 percent against a plan of 47 percent.

## Tuning

The receipt mailer (Almsgate) batches donation receipts and sends through the Thornquay relay. On-call: if the queue backs up, resist the urge to crank batch size — the relay rate-limits per connection, and bigger batches just mean bigger retries. Scale worker count first, then shorten the flush interval. Dedupe window must stay longer than the retry horizon or donors get duplicate receipts, which generates tickets. All knobs live in one place and are read at worker start. Current production values follow.

tuning table, kajop-yafof:
QUOTAS = {
    "wenath": 10,
    "ulaael": 5,
}

Interviews at Branmoor Analytics are held in the Quiet Room on level 2, a secure space reserved through the facilities desk. Candidates must be escorted at all times; they may not be left alone in the room with equipment powered on. After each session, wipe the whiteboard and reset the table layout per the laminated diagram. Facilities staff preparing the room ahead of an interview should unlock it with the following door-pass code.

turnstile pass: bdg-YEOZLM-79341408